ucgui经典书籍高效率内核
《UCGUI经典书籍:高效率内核》是深入探索嵌入式系统图形用户界面开发的一本重要参考资料。这本书详尽地介绍了UCGUI(Microchip's uC Graphical User Interface)库的设计理念、工作原理以及如何高效地应用在实际项目中。UCGUI是一个专为微控制器设计的图形库,其目标是在资源受限的环境中实现高性能和低功耗的GUI功能。 书中对UCGUI的基础概念进行了阐述,包括窗口、控件、事件驱动机制等核心元素。这些基础知识对于理解和构建GUI至关重要。通过学习,开发者能够理解如何利用UCGUI创建出层次分明、交互性强的用户界面。 书中的章节深入探讨了UCGUI的内存管理策略,这对于在嵌入式系统中优化资源至关重要。例如,它讲解了如何有效地分配和释放内存,以及如何利用位图压缩技术减小内存占用。这些技巧能帮助开发者在有限的内存环境下实现高效的GUI运行。 接着,书中详细介绍了UCGUI的绘图函数和图形对象,如线、圆、矩形、位图等,以及它们在不同环境下的渲染方法。开发者可以学习到如何自定义图形元素,实现复杂的界面效果。同时,书里还涵盖了字体管理和文本显示,这对于创建用户友好的GUI至关重要。 在事件处理方面,书中有专门的部分讨论了UCGUI的事件模型和消息传递机制。这部分内容帮助开发者理解如何响应用户的触摸或按键操作,以及如何设计反应灵敏的用户交互。 此外,书中还会涉及到UCGUI的移植性问题,因为它可以被移植到多种不同的硬件平台。这部分内容对于嵌入式系统的开发者来说非常实用,他们需要了解如何将UCGUI适配到自己的硬件架构上。 书中的实战案例和示例代码有助于读者将理论知识转化为实践技能。通过分析和修改这些代码,开发者可以更好地掌握UCGUI的使用方法,并快速应用于实际项目。 《UCGUI经典书籍:高效率内核》是一本全面覆盖UCGUI库的权威指南,它不仅讲解了GUI设计的基本原理,还提供了大量实践经验和优化技巧。无论你是初学者还是经验丰富的开发者,都能从中受益匪浅,提升你的嵌入式GUI开发能力。
- 粉丝: 55
- 资源: 58
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
- 1
- 2
- 3
前往页